How to fill out personal blood pressure record

How to fill out personal blood pressure record
01
Get a personal blood pressure record sheet or notebook.
02
Write down the date and time of each blood pressure measurement.
03
Sit down and rest for a few minutes before measuring your blood pressure.
04
Wrap the blood pressure cuff around your upper arm, following the instructions provided.
05
Place the stethoscope or other listening device over the artery on the inner side of your elbow.
06
Inflate the cuff by squeezing the bulb or pressing the button until it reaches a specific pressure.
07
Slowly release the pressure in the cuff by opening the valve or pressing the button.
08
Listen for the sound of your blood flowing as it gradually becomes audible.
09
Note the reading on the pressure gauge when the sound is first heard (systolic pressure).
10
Continue listening until the sound disappears (diastolic pressure) and record the reading.
11
Repeat the process at least twice, allowing a few minutes of rest in between measurements.
12
Write down the systolic and diastolic readings for each measurement, along with the corresponding date and time.
13
Keep your personal blood pressure record up to date by regularly filling out new measurements.
Who needs personal blood pressure record?
01
Individuals with hypertension (high blood pressure) or hypotension (low blood pressure) can benefit from keeping a personal blood pressure record.
02
People who are at risk of developing cardiovascular diseases or have a family history of such conditions should also maintain a blood pressure record.
03
Patients who are undergoing blood pressure medication adjustments or being monitored by a healthcare professional may be required to fill out a personal blood pressure record.
04
Individuals who are concerned about their blood pressure levels and want to track changes over time can find a personal blood pressure record useful.
05
Regular monitoring of blood pressure can help healthcare providers make more accurate diagnoses and develop appropriate treatment plans.

What is personal blood pressure record?
Personal blood pressure record is a document used to track and monitor an individual's blood pressure readings over a period of time.
Who is required to file personal blood pressure record?
Individuals who have been advised by healthcare professionals to monitor their blood pressure are required to keep a personal blood pressure record.
How to fill out personal blood pressure record?
To fill out a personal blood pressure record, you need to record the date, time, blood pressure readings (systolic and diastolic), and any additional notes (such as symptoms or medication taken).
What is the purpose of personal blood pressure record?
The purpose of personal blood pressure record is to help individuals and healthcare providers understand trends, make informed decisions about treatment, and assess the effectiveness of interventions.
What information must be reported on personal blood pressure record?
Personal blood pressure record must include date, time, blood pressure readings (systolic and diastolic), and any relevant notes (such as symptoms or medication taken).
